This time I have a little more advanced topic. I'm trying to write a script, but when I add one it doesn't run on the server: it just shows the <?php ?> tags in the HTML. My experience is that a PHP-script must run in a PHP file. So.. how do I create a PHP file in OpenElement? Or is it possible to run a PHP-script from a HTML-file? Myself, I'm not sure. once you have converted your page from htm to php using given instructions, add a php code block at the required position.

Add your code and skip the <?php and ?> tags

For something that execute without displaying a page, put the code at start document and put exit(); at the very last line.
